Instructions:
Prepare the Steak:
Cut your steak into bite-sized cubes, about 1 to 1.5 inches in size.
Pat the steak cubes dry with a paper towel (this helps them sear better) and season generously with salt and pepper on all sides.
Cook the Steak:
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, add the steak cubes in a single layer (you may need to do this in batches to avoid overcrowding the pan).
Cook the steak cubes for 2-3 minutes per side, or until they are browned and cooked to your desired level of doneness (medium-rare to medium is recommended for tenderness).
